The collective snapping of competing buckled beams
ORAL
Abstract
Slender structures are crucial for the design of non-linear mechanical metamaterials. Here we study the collective snapping of buckled beams in contact, and obtain a novel transition between two distinct snapping regimes. We demonstrate the fundamental nature behind this transition and how it can be exploited for implementing sequential behavior, counting and information processing in mechanical metamaterials.
